How to encourage your child to talk.
Turn off background noise: the TV, computer, washing machine etc. so that the child can listen and concentrate on your voice and language without either of you being distracted.
Repeat, Repeat, Repeat: songs, games, rhymes, stories, play situations – by repeating the same thing over and over the child learns the sequence and vocabulary.

Have fun! Children learn best when they are relaxed, safe and have good models of language within their play.
